The reason, as stated at the very best of the web page, is as a result of relationships they have got with their respective conference broadcast networks.|Broadcasting of sports commenced with descriptions of play sent through telegraph inside the 1890s.[citation needed] In 1896, a telegraph line was connected to the Victoria Rink in Montreal to update supporters in Winnipeg of your Stanley Cup challenge sequence between Montreal and Winnipeg ice hockey groups.}

Perhaps the to start with sports broadcast was by Guglielmo Marconi, who broadcast the 1899 The usa's Cup from New York Harbor.[4] The initial ever prerecorded sportscast transpired in 1911 in Kansas. The first recording experienced a bunch of people recreate performs of the football sport, which were seeking to find out of a Participate in through telegraph, but wasn't Formal due to the fact nobody was existing. Ten years afterwards in 1921 in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, the 1st radio broadcasting function occurred of the boxing match.

American sports broadcasts are greatly accessible in copyright, equally from Canadian stations and from border blasters in The usa. So that you can protect Canadian broadcasters' marketing, broadcast stations can invoke simultaneous substitution: any cable or satellite feed of an American station broadcasting the identical software for a Canadian broadcast station needs to be blacked out and changed because of the Canadian feed. This rule is an element of the reason the NFL, that is broadcast on terrestrial television in The us but has no direct presence in copyright, is additionally broadcast on terrestrial Television in copyright, although the CFL not is (the CFL is broadcast only on cable in The us); the simultaneous substitution Positive aspects will not be prolonged to cable stations.

Let me understand what you think that of these faculties, and In case you have almost every other suggestions (ideally while in the Northeast):|The debut of ESPN in 1979 revolutionized the broadcasting of sports functions. In many several years of ESPN's founding being a standard cable channel, it had produced a stable of sports broadcasts ranging from major leagues to oddities. ESPN has since developed into a large multiplexed community, with numerous channels and a big news bureau that has led into the community bestowing the title of "Around the globe Leader in Sports" upon alone. Cable, and afterwards digital cable and satellite, significantly expanded the number of channels (and, by extension, the home for broadcasting sports gatherings) offered on the given established, and in addition gave channels including ESPN the ability to broadcast immediate and nationwide, rather than dealing with area affiliate marketers.|Wow ??your son continues to be recognized to some amazing applications!!
